The Future is DC: Key Trends Shaping DC Electricity Meter Technology and Its Applications

Driven by the dual forces of the energy transition and digitalization, the DC electricity meter, a critical device for accurate DC energy measurement, is undergoing a profound transformation. Once confined to specific industrial applications, its role is rapidly expanding into a comprehensive energy management node, fueled by the growth of renewables, electric vehicles (EVs), and data centers. Understanding its evolution is key to grasping the future of intelligent energy systems.

Here are the core trends defining its future:

 

  1. Pushing the Limits: Higher Accuracy & Wider Measurement Ranges

Demanding applications like EV ultra-fast charging and high-power industrial processes require meters that perform flawlessly from light to full load. The response? Advanced sensing technologies, high-stability shunts, and sophisticated digital calibration algorithms are minimizing errors across the entire range. Furthermore, a new focus on long-term stability ensures data remains reliable over the meter's entire lifecycle, which is crucial for fair energy trading and accurate audits.

  1. Beyond Metering: The Rise of the Integrated System Node
    The modern DC meter is far more than a counting device. It's evolving into an intelligent hub, integrating real-time monitoring of voltage, current, power, and power factor. Equipped with robust communication modules (4G/5G, LoRa, NB-IoT), it seamlessly connects to IoT platforms. This allows it to interact deeply with Battery Management Systems (BMS), Energy Management Systems (EMS), and inverters, providing the critical data needed for system optimization, predictive maintenance, and lifecycle management.
  2. Expanding Horizons: New Applications Drive Market Growth
    Technology and application needs are fueling each other. While traditional sectors like rail transit continue to demand higher reliability, new frontiers are exploding:

EV & V2G: The rise of ultra-fast charging and Vehicle-to-Grid technology is creating a strong demand for DC meters capable of handling massive bidirectional power flows.

Data Centers: To boost efficiency, DC power architectures are gaining traction, directly driving the need for precise metering at distribution cabinets and server racks.

Emerging Frontiers: Applications in shipboard power, DC buildings, and residential microgrids are unlocking new potential for DC meters in energy settlement and efficiency evaluation.

 

  1. Foundational Shifts: Standardization and Cybersecurity Take Center Stage
    As DC meters become networked system components, interoperability and security are paramount. The industry is pushing for standardized interfaces and protocols to reduce integration costs. Simultaneously, with meters involved in billing and load control, robust cybersecurity is non-negotiable. Future designs will integrate hardware-based security chips and software encryption to prevent unauthorized access and data tampering, building a trusted digital foundation.

In summary, the DC electricity meter is stepping out of the shadows to become a core component of the future efficient, intelligent, and interconnected DC energy ecosystem. Its evolution towards high performance, multifunctionality, broad application, and enhanced security will not only improve energy management but also provide the precise metering backbone essential for achieving global decarbonization goals.
